8 e-government Interoperability e-government Interoperability is the ability of two or more diverse government information and communications technology (ICT) systems or components to meaningfully and seamlessly exchange information and use the information that has been exchanged. It can be realized with Open Standards Architecture EA and SOA

10 Interoperability results when components are able to work together to complete a process. Open Standards, by helping to define component interfaces, increases interoperability. This leads to simpler, repeateable and quicker integration efforts Eric Sliman According to Bruce Perens Open Standard is more than just a specification, and that the principles underlying the standard and the practice of offering and operating the standard are what make the standard open. The Principles are Availability Scalability Reusability Openness Maximize end-user choice Open Standards

17 Service Oriented Architecture First proposed by Gartner analysts Roy W. Schulte and Yefim V. Natis. They specified SOA as a style of multitier computing that helps organizations share logic and data among multiple applications and usage modes. Service Oriented Architecture(SOA) is a paradigm for organizing and utilizing distributed capabilities that may be under the control of different ownership domains. - SOA Reference Model (OASIS) Service Oriented Architecture Frame work enables the Government process and Procedures to achieve total integrated governance between G2G, G2B, G2C and C2C.

18 SOA Benefits Reuse the ability to encapsulate and expose coarse grained business functions as services Loose-coupling ensuring that service consumers are sufficiently abstracted from the physical implementation of a service Identification and categorization (discoverability) making sure that potential consumers can find the services they need

20 ESB An enterprise service bus generally provides an abstraction layer on top of an Enterprise Messaging System which allows integration architects to exploit the value of messaging without writing code. ESBs are an implementation of SOA ESBs are based on message-oriented middleware The base functions of an ESB should be individually addressable and usable

24 Case Study: National Service Delivery Gateway National Service Delivery Gateway is like a post office or telephone exchange which electronically allowed to route the business messages originate by service seeker using service access provider infrastructure and fulfilled by back office service provider. National Service Delivery Gateway makes MANY-TO-MANY connection possible through MANY-TO-ONE connections. National Service Delivery Gateway would promote inter-operability among autonomous and heterogeneous systems MANY-TO-MANY (N 2 N)/2 = 15 MANY-TO-ONE N = 6 Gateway

25 National Service Delivery Gateway Mission To bring interoperability among autonomous and heterogeneous systems (application and data) in service delivery by standardized interfacing, messaging, and routing switch Objectives To evolve Gateway messaging standards and build at least one government owned Central Gateway based on these standards. Act as a catalyst in enabling the building of Standards based e-governance applications with Gateway as the middleware. Enable integration across Centre, State or Local Governments there by enabling Integrated Service Delivery (ISD) and sharing of data across departments & various front-end service access providers in a secure manner. De-link the back-end departments/service Providers (SP) from the front-end Service Access Providers. This would simplify the view of the external world to the departments at one end and encourage competition at the front-end. Independent service providers will be able to provide services with varying levels of complexity, cost and service quality levels.

33 Interoperability Interface Protocol The Interoperability Interface Protocol defines the interaction between Service Access Provider implementations, the Service implementations and the Gateway. The protocol provides a mechanism for submitting documents destined for the services of public sector organizations and an acknowledgement-polling scheme for subsequently querying the status of the message as it passes through the Gateway.
